David Sacks on what "winning" the AI race looks like for the US and China πŸ‡ΊπŸ‡ΈπŸ‡¨πŸ‡³

June 02, 2025 / 00:41

This episode discusses the implications of China winning the AI race, focusing on market share, technology diffusion, and the importance of American tech dominance.

The conversation highlights the potential consequences of China achieving a decisive advantage in AI, comparing it to the 5G rollout by Huawei. The speaker emphasizes the need for a shift in mindset regarding technology diffusion.

Winning is defined as the global consolidation around American technology, with a target of 80 to 90% market share for American tech. The speaker warns that if China's market share increases significantly, it could pose a serious threat.
